Parents on the lookout for interesting courses for their children over the summer holidays can now avail of two exciting offerings from Virginia Commonwealth University School of the Arts in Qatar (VCUarts Qatar)

The university has organised two programmes tailored to two separate age groups: Little Makers: Outer Space targets children between the ages of six to eight, while the Stop Motion Animation, 3D/2D and Sound course is for older children between 9 and twelve years old.

According to the organisers, the short courses will help students explore and develop their visual and auditory skills, using different mediums. Additionally, the sessions are structured to be age-appropriate introductions to the different disciplines taught at VCUarts Qatar.

The classes will be taught by VCUarts Qatar alumnae with prior experience teaching children’s programmes.

Little Makers: Outer Space runs from 9 to 13 July, from 10 am to 2 pm.

In this class, students will create decorative objects and desk tools made from paper, following the theme of outer space. They will also be introduced to astronomy as they learn about space and planetary bodies. Students will experiment with various mediums such as paper mâché and clay to make 3D shapes.

Stop Motion Animation 3D/2D and Sounds runs from 18 to 27 July, from 10 am to 2 pm.

In addition to exploring visual and auditory design, the classes are an opportunity for students to develop their storytelling and teamwork skills. In an age-suitable introduction to the programmes at VCUarts Qatar, students will learn

  • Graphic design skills by creating a storyboard, editing clips and footage
  • Interior design skills by designing a small 3D model for their short video
  • Fashion design skills
  • Fine art skills by sketching the storyboard and sculpting their characters using Play-Doh

The programme will include a trip to Katara Studios, where students will have the opportunity to work with the technology available there and demo it with their own animated visual creations.
